{"id":13492418,"url":"https://github.com/mdbootstrap/perfect-scrollbar","last_synced_at":"2025-05-14T06:13:25.048Z","repository":{"id":37318646,"uuid":"473217154","full_name":"mdbootstrap/perfect-scrollbar","owner":"mdbootstrap","description":"Minimalistic but perfect custom scrollbar plugin. Get more free components with Material Design for Bootstrap UI Kit (link below)","archived":false,"fork":false,"pushed_at":"2024-10-29T12:28:12.000Z","size":770,"stargazers_count":381,"open_issues_count":163,"forks_count":75,"subscribers_count":5,"default_branch":"main","last_synced_at":"2025-05-09T09:42:27.389Z","etag":null,"topics":["bootstrap","css","frontend","html","javascript","js","perfect-scrollbar","scroll","scrollbar","scrollbar-plugin","scrolling","ui"],"latest_commit_sha":null,"homepage":"https://perfectscrollbar.com/","language":"JavaScript","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":"mit","status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/mdbootstrap.png","metadata":{"files":{"readme":"README.md","changelog":"CHANGELOG.md","contributing":"CONTRIBUTING.md","funding":null,"license":"LICENSE","code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":null,"support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null}},"created_at":"2022-03-23T14:10:43.000Z","updated_at":"2025-05-05T09:30:02.000Z","dependencies_parsed_at":"2024-01-13T19:58:35.121Z","dependency_job_id":"6d1773be-e4d2-42db-b1d6-48257da6bf8b","html_url":"https://github.com/mdbootstrap/perfect-scrollbar","commit_stats":{"total_commits":66,"total_committers":3,"mean_commits":22.0,"dds":"0.030303030303030276","last_synced_commit":"c3354c072ded7d4b6de5fcef507485dba7f2b067"},"previous_names":[],"tags_count":65,"template":false,"template_full_name":null,"rep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mdbootstrap%2Fperfect-scrollbar","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mdbootstrap%2Fperfect-scrollbar/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mdbootstrap%2Fperfect-scrollbar/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/mdbootstrap%2Fperfect-scrollbar/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/mdbootstrap","download_url":"https://codeload.github.com/mdbootstrap/perfect-scrollbar/tar.gz/refs/heads/main","host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":254082579,"owners_count":22011735,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2022-07-04T15:15:14.044Z","host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["bootstrap","css","frontend","html","javascript","js","perfect-scrollbar","scroll","scrollbar","scrollbar-plugin","scrolling","ui"],"created_at":"2024-07-31T19:01:05.831Z","updated_at":"2025-05-14T06:13:25.008Z","avatar_url":"https://github.com/mdbootstrap.png","language":"JavaScript","readme":"\u003cp align=\"center\"\u003e\n  \u003ca href=\"https://perfectscrollbar.com/?utm_source=GitHub\u0026utm_medium=PerfectScrollbar\"\u003e\n    \u003cimg src=\"https://perfectscrollbar.com/logo2.png\" width=\"300\" height=\"200\"\u003e\n  \u003c/a\u003e\n\u003c/p\u003e\n\n\u003ch1 align=\"center\"\u003eperfect-scrollbar\u003c/h1\u003e\n\n\u003cp align=\"center\"\u003eMinimalistic but perfect custom scrollbar plugin\u003cp\u003e\n\n\n\u003cp align=\"center\"\u003e\t\n  \u003ca href=\"https://npmcharts.com/compare/perfect-scrollbar?minimal=true\"\u003e\u003cimg src=\"https://img.shields.io/npm/dm/perfect-scrollbar.svg\" alt=\"Downloads\"\u003e\u003c/a\u003e\n  \u003ca href=\"https://github.com/mdbootstrap/bootstrap-material-design/blob/master/License.pdf\"\u003e\u003cimg src=\"https://img.shields.io/badge/license-MIT-green.svg\" alt=\"License\"\u003e\u003c/a\u003e\t\n  \u003ca href=\"https://badge.fury.io/js/perfect-scrollbar\"\u003e\u003cimg src=\"https://badge.fury.io/js/perfect-scrollbar.svg\" alt=\"npm\"\u003e\u003c/a\u003e\t\n\u003ca href=\"https://twitter.com/intent/tweet/?text=Thanks+@mdbootstrap+for+maintaining+amazing+and+free+Perfect+Scrollbar+Plugin%20https://perfectscrollbar.com/\u0026hashtags=javascript,code,webdesign,bootstrap\"\u003e\u003cimg src=\"https://img.shields.io/twitter/url/http/shields.io.svg?style=social\u0026label=Let%20us%20know%20you%20were%20here%21\u0026\"\u003e\u003c/a\u003e\n\u003ca href=\"https://www.youtube.com/watch?v=c9B4TPnak1A\"\u003e\u003cimg alt=\"YouTube Video Views\" src=\"https://img.shields.io/youtube/views/c9B4TPnak1A?label=Bootstrap%205%20Tutorial%20Views\u0026style=social\"\u003e\u003c/a\u003e\n\u003c/p\u003e\n\n________\n\n\n\n## Why perfect-scrollbar?\n\nperfect-scrollbar is minimalistic but *perfect* (for us, and maybe for most\ndevelopers) scrollbar plugin.\n\n* No change on design layout\n* No manipulation on DOM tree\n* Use plain `scrollTop` and `scrollLeft`\n* Scrollbar style is fully customizable\n* Efficient update on layout change\n\nWe hope you will love it!\n\n## Live preview\n\nCheck out the [Live Preview](https://mdbootstrap.com/snippets/standard/marveluck/3498209/?utm_source=GitHub\u0026utm_medium=PerfectScrollbar) snippet. You can fork it right away for testing and experimenting purposes.\n\n\n\n## Related resources\n\n\n- [Scroll Back To Top](https://mdbootstrap.com/docs/standard/extended/back-to-top/?utm_source=GitHub\u0026utm_medium=PerfectScrollbar)\n\n- [Scrollspy](https://mdbootstrap.com/docs/standard/navigation/scrollspy/?utm_source=GitHub\u0026utm_medium=PerfectScrollbar)\n\n- [Scrollbar](https://mdbootstrap.com/docs/standard/methods/scrollbar/)\n\n- [Scroll Status](https://mdbootstrap.com/docs/standard/plugins/scroll-status/?utm_source=GitHub\u0026utm_medium=PerfectScrollbar)\n\n## Social Media\n\n - [Twitter](https://twitter.com/MDBootstrap)\n\n - [Facebook](https://www.facebook.com/mdbootstrap) \n\n - [Pinterest](https://pl.pinterest.com/mdbootstrap)\n\n - [Dribbble](https://dribbble.com/mdbootstrap)\n\n - [LinkedIn](https://www.linkedin.com/company/material-design-for-bootstrap)\n \n - [YouTube](https://www.youtube.com/channel/UC5CF7mLQZhvx8O5GODZAhdA)\n\n## Get Free Material Design for Bootstrap 5\n\n\u003ctable\u003e\n  \u003ctbody\u003e\n    \u003ctr\u003e\n      \u003ctd\u003e\n          \u003ca href=\"https://mdbootstrap.com/docs/standard/\" alt=\"Bootstrap 5\" rel=\"dofollow\"\u003e\n          \t\t\u003cimg src=\"https://mdbcdn.b-cdn.net/wp-content/themes/mdbootstrap4/content/en/_mdb5/standard/pro/_main/assets/mdb5-about-v2.jpg\"\u003e\n          \u003c/a\u003e\n      \u003c/td\u003e\n      \u003ctd\u003e\n        \u003cul style=\"list-style-type:none;\"\u003e\n        \u003cli\u003eMaterial Design 2.0 + latest Bootstrap 5 based on plain JavaScript. 700+ material UI components, super simple, 1 minute installation, free templates \u0026 much more\u003c/li\u003e      \n\u003c/ul\u003e\n      \u003c/td\u003e\n    \u003c/tr\u003e\n   \u003c/tbody\u003e\n\u003c/table\u003e\n\n## Free Tutorials\n\nHuge collection of free and high-quality tutorials. Learn Bootstrap, Angular, React, Vue, WordPress and many more. Create your own websites and apps.\n\n\n[Check it out](https://www.youtube.com/c/Mdbootstrap)\n","funding_links":[],"categories":["JavaScript","目录"],"sub_categories":[],"project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fmdbootstrap%2Fperfect-scrollbar","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fmdbootstrap%2Fperfect-scrollbar","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fmdbootstrap%2Fperfect-scrollbar/lists"}